What’s this golden cross all about?

Now, back to that golden cross! This bullish indicator appeared on Solana’s one-day chart on Tuesday when its 50-day moving average crossed above the 200-day moving average.

This is pretty big thing because the last time this happened, SOL’s price jumped from about $30 to $121 by mid-December. In simple terms, a golden cross is usually a very positive sign and often marks the start of a bullish phase for an asset. Gains.

What’s even more exciting is that Solana’s RSI, which measures momentum, has climbed to nearly 70 after starting below 40 in early September. This suggests that SOL is gaining strength.

Additionally, the coin’s medium-term resistance and support levels are converging, hinting at a potential big movement ahead.
